Where the Dead Sit Talking Iroquois Culture and philosophical reflectionWhere the Dead Sit Talking is a novel by Brandon Hobson, an enrolled member of the Cherokee Nation Tribe of Oklahoma. In this novel, with his single mother in jail, Sequoyah, a fifteen year old Cherokee boy, is placed in foster care with the Troutt family.
